Dame Valerie Adams
Dame Valerie Kasanita Adams is a distinguished former shot putter from New Zealand, celebrated for her exceptional contributions to athletics. Over the course of her illustrious career, she secured an impressive four World Championship titles and four World Indoor Championship titles, underscoring her dominance in the sport. Adams also achieved remarkable success on the Olympic stage, clinching gold medals in two consecutive Games, as well as triumphing three times at the Commonwealth Games.
Her personal best throws stand at an impressive 21.24 meters outdoors and 20.54 meters indoors, records that not only highlight her skill but also establish her as a formidable athlete in the field. These achievements make her the holder of several prestigious titles, including the Oceanian, Commonwealth, and New Zealand national records. Additionally, she holds the Oceanian junior record at 18.93 meters and the Oceanian youth record at 17.54 meters.
Adams has also made her mark in history with her outstanding performances at the World Championships and Commonwealth Games, where she set records that still stand today.
